Output 5609d1f660e9a55967589e95751497a8e276cbd2a921124236c994f4fdf4d791:19

value
4089361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ef646be7dca8f28b8b0f7d1783decc85e1893e48 OP_EQUAL
address
3PWoioLtCtobfBpeEPAcD9fQFAe53XCwwH
transaction
5609d1f660e9a55967589e95751497a8e276cbd2a921124236c994f4fdf4d791
confirmations
253503
spent
true